Filled with the power of love and the beauty of nature, Heidi is a lyrical tale about a little girl sent to live in the mountains of the Swiss Alps with her grandfather. A grumpy recluse, her grandfather has isolated himself from his fellow townspeople and his church. In very little time, Heidi warms his heart; and she quickly charms the whole town and makes new friends, including young Peter, the goatherd. But when Heidi is sent away again to care for a young girl her own age, she must grow wise beyond her years, learning invaluable lessons that she will impart to others to better their lives.

In her best-known book, Johanna Spyri portrays how a child’s radiant joy and simple faith can transform the world around her.

Johanna Spyri (18271901) was born in a small town in Switzerland, but as a child she spent her summers in a village very much like Dörfli, the fictional setting of her book Heidi. After her marriage to a lawyer, she moved to the city of Zurich. Spyri wrote novels for both adults and children, but she is remembered most for Heidi and the books depiction of rural life in the Swiss Alps during the nineteenth century.
